Tribunal's reasoningMiss T Swerdlow brought a complaint of unfair dismissal against Bills Restaurant Ltd. In the judgment dated 3 June 2020, Employment Judge Grewal held that the Tribunal did not have jurisdiction to consider the complaint. The unfair dismissal claim was therefore dismissed.
The judgment records no substantive findings on liability beyond the jurisdiction point, and it does not record any monetary award or remedy. The decision was sent to the parties on 4 June 2020.
